The Kokoda Challenge - Sydney

Sydney, Australia • 20 Sep 2025

The Sydney Kokoda Challenge is Australia’s toughest team endurance charity event, staged from Rex Jackson Oval in Helensburgh and routing participants through the Royal National Park and Heathcote National Park. Teams choose among 18km, 48km, or 96km distances—the latter honoring the original Kokoda Track in Papua New Guinea. The event, run by the Kokoda Youth Foundation, raises funds for local youth programs while teaching the Kokoda Spirit of courage, endurance, mateship and sacrifice. Courses include steep inclines, river crossings and rugged terrain, with emphasis on finishing together as a team rather than winning, encouraging camaraderie and shared achievement.
